Twenty-nine years ago today, a poem "Don't Ask Why" stood out from 2.2 million poems and won the gold medal in the World Children's Poetry Competition. This is the first time that a China poet has won an international award.

Today, 29 years later, this poem is still included in primary and secondary school textbooks and recorded as MTV.

This poem was popular all over the country, and many people, including adults, were moved by it. Some critics say that this is "only a naive teenager can write this touching poem", and this poem "shows the pure and kind heart of a naive teenager."

This poem expresses the little author's sympathy for the tragic experience of the little match girl and her innocent and selfless concern. Only such a naive and kind child would think of leaving food and clothing for a child in a fairy tale.
